Won't the sponge mat under the car dry if it gets wet?
1 Answers
It will dry. Under sunny weather conditions, the sponge under the car can completely dry out in just three days of sun exposure. Here are the relevant details: Cleaning the sponge: After removing the carpet and the sponge from under the car, dry the damp areas on the car, and it's best to disinfect them; use specialized cleaning agents and disinfectants for car carpet sponges, along with a brush or sponge, to wipe the car carpet and the sponge under the car, removing dirt and disinfecting them. Quick drying of the sponge: Remove the sponge for cleaning and place it under the sun to dry; once the sponge under the car gets wet, it doesn't dry naturally easily, especially since it's covered by the carpet, making it even harder for the moisture in the sponge to evaporate. Therefore, to prevent affecting the lifespan of the sponge, the fastest method is to remove it and let it dry in the sun.
